Create GPUI App

Create a new GPUI app in a single command.

GPUI is a fast, productive UI framework for Rust from the creators of Zed.

Quick Start

cargo install create-gpui-app
create-gpui-app --name my-app
cd my-app

Creating an App

You'll need to have Rust and Cargo installed on your machine. You can install Rust through rustup.

To create a new app, run:

create-gpui-app --name my-app
cd my-app

By default this will output:

my-app
├── src
│   ├── main.rs
├── Cargo.toml
├── README.md

To set up your application as a workspace, run:

create-gpui-app --workspace --name my-app
cd my-app

This will output a directory structure like this:

my-app
├── Cargo.toml
├── crates
│   └── my-app
│       ├── Cargo.toml
│       └── src
│           └── main.rs
└── README.md

create-gpui-app with no arguments will create a new app called gpui-app.

Running the App

  • During development: cargo run
  • For production/performance testing: cargo build --release
